Dehumidifier Repair in Kansas City, MO

Dehumidifier repair services focus on restoring proper function to dehumidification units in residential properties. These services typically address issues such as units that fail to turn on, do not remove enough moisture, cycle on and off frequently, or produce unusual noises. Projects can range from diagnosing electrical or mechanical problems to replacing faulty components like sensors, fans, or condensers. Homeowners often seek these repairs to improve indoor air quality, prevent mold growth, and maintain a comfortable living environment, especially in areas prone to excess humidity.

Dehumidifier Repair Questions

What are common signs that a dehumidifier needs repair? If a dehumidifier stops removing moisture effectively, makes unusual noises, or displays error codes, it may require servicing.

Can a broken dehumidifier cause property damage? Yes, if it leaks or fails to control humidity, excess moisture can lead to mold growth and damage to walls or belongings.

What types of issues can be fixed during dehumidifier repairs? Repairs often address problems like refrigerant leaks, faulty fans, clogged filters, or electrical component failures.

Is it better to repair or replace a malfunctioning dehumidifier? Repair is typically practical for minor issues, but replacement may be considered if the unit is old or has extensive damage.
